Problem of comorbidity in patients with bronchial asthma
Prevalence of allergic rhinitis,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, gastroesophageal reflux disease, arterial hypertension, chronic ischemic heart disease, diabetes mellitus and oncologic diseases was studied in patients with bronchial asthma.
